Bushiroad and Bilibili Game have revealed a wave of new details for the upcoming smartphone rhythm game BanG Dream! Our Notes during a June 26 official program and through a press release. The game, set to launch on iOS and Android in 2026, now has global pre-registration open alongside sign-ups for a closed beta test beginning August 6. The program unveiled a new key visual, the "Geki-Sou Live" rhythm system with real-time five-player co-op, and an Assist Mode for newcomers. The first batch of confirmed songs includes tracks from MyGO!!!!!, Ave Mujica, Mugendai MewType, millsage, and Ikka Dumb Rock!. The game will feature a multi-route story across five bands and 25 characters, with a Cinematic Narrative System using expressive animation and cutscenes. New bands millsage and Ikka Dumb Rock! have opened official social media accounts, will release their first singles simultaneously in September, and hold their first solo live this winter. Three pre-registration campaigns are underway, including a milestone reward of 20 gacha pulls if 500,000 registrations are reached.

Bushiroad held a preview event for the Palworld Official Card Game (Palworld OCG) at Card Game Fest 2026 in Tokyo on May 3 and 4, ahead of its July 30 release. Bushiroad President Takaaki Kidani personally explained the rules to attendees. The two-player card game uses a 50-card deck plus a separate 10-card Soul deck. Souls serve as the cost to play cards, and players gain two additional Souls each turn. The preview used a shortened three-life format instead of the standard ten. During play, the first player summoned a cost-2 Pal on turn one, while the second player, starting with one extra Soul, could field a cost-2 Pal and counterattack. By turn two, each player had four or five Souls, enabling cost-4 Pals and Building cards like the Primitive Furnace, which reduces Gear costs. A Quick mechanic allows players to interrupt attacks by playing a card from hand. The preview ended before a winner was decided. The game will launch with booster packs at 440 yen each and two types of trial decks at 1,980 yen each.

Bushiroad will stream a special program on June 26 at 21:00 JST for the upcoming mobile game BanG Dream! Our Notes. The broadcast will feature cast members from all five bands and deliver new game information and pre-registration campaign details. The game is scheduled for a 2026 release on iOS and Android.

Bandai Namco Entertainment is partnering with short anime maker Plott to develop Tengutosen, a new intellectual property debuting in July. The project tests whether vertical-screen short anime can replicate the commercial energy of traditional action manga adaptations, leveraging Bandai Namco's merchandise strengths.
